Battle Stations starring John Lund, William Bendix, Keefe Brasselle, Richard Boone has a Not Rated rating, a runtime of about 1 hr 21 min, and a scheduled release date of February 1st, 1956.

It received a user score of 56/100 on TMDb, which put together reviews from 7 respected users.

Thinking about what happens in this film? Here's the plot: "The crew of a U.S. Navy ship in World War II goes into battle against the Japanese fleet." .
